    Inventor: INOUE KIYOSHI

    Abstract: A wire state of use indication apparatus for use with a traveling-wire electroerosion cutting machine is disclosed in which a sensing unit instantaneously responds to the rotation of a roller disposed in the wire travel path and rotated with the electrode wire travelling in bearing contact with the roller. The number of the rotations is counted to produce a sensing signal which represents the cumulative number of rotations of the roller a number which in turn represents the amount of the electrode wire which has been drawn out of the wire storage rool by a given time instant during a given cutting operation. A processing circuit is provided to process the sensing signal with an input setting signal representing the amount of the electrode wire stored in the reel prior to the commencement of the cutting operation to produce an output signal which represents the amount of the electrode wire remaining in the reel at that time instant. The sensing unit may also provide a further sensing signal representing the instantaneous rate of rotation of the roller which rate in turn represents the instantaneous rate of drawing the wire out of the reel.

    Inventor: INOUE KIYOSHI

    Abstract: An improved method of cutting a workpiece to form a desired contour therein with a continuous wire electrode axially advanced to linearly traverse the workpiece across a cutting zone and also displaced relative to the workpiece transversely to the axis of the wire electrode. The method comprises the steps of (a) electroerosively rough-cutting the workpiece while effecting the transverse relative displacement along a first predetermined path corresponding to the desired contour and defined to generate a rough-cut contour with an overcut alpha in the workpiece, and (b) electroerosively finish-cutting the workpiece while effecting the transverse relative displacement along a second predetermined path shifted by a distance n alpha uniformly from the first predetermined path where n is a value proportional to the thickness of the workpiece traversed by the wire electrode, thereby generating a finish-cut contour coinciding with the desired contour in the workpiece.

    Inventor: INOUE KIYOSHI

    Abstract: An improved method of and apparatus for the electrical discharge machining of a small and deep hole of a diameter of 1 mm or less and a depth-to-diameter ratio of at least 5 into or through a workpiece wherein a water machining fluid medium is used having a specific resistivity of at least 104 ohm-cm and is pumped through a tubular elongated electrode into the machining gap at a pressure of at least 20 kg/cm2, preferably 40 kg/cm2. An ultrasonic vibration is imparted to the elongated tubular electrode longitudinally thereof or transversely thereto.
